Why Text Size and Display Accessibility Matter

Accessibility settings ensure that digital content is perceivable, operable, and understandable for everyone, regardless of ability. Text size and display adjustments are among the most fundamental accessibility features because they directly impact readability. Poorly sized text, low contrast, or cluttered interfaces can make digital content difficult or impossible to use for individuals with:

  • Low vision (e.g., macular degeneration, glaucoma, or diabetic retinopathy)
  • Cognitive disabilities (e.g., dyslexia or attention disorders)
  • Age-related vision changes (e.g., presbyopia)
  • Temporary impairments (e.g., eye strain from prolonged screen use)

By providing customizable text and display options, developers and designers can create inclusive digital experiences that accommodate diverse needs.


Key Text and Display Accessibility Settings

Most operating systems and applications offer several adjustable settings to enhance readability. Below are the most common features:

1. Text Size Adjustments

Increasing text size is one of the simplest yet most effective ways to improve readability. Users can typically adjust text size in:

  • Operating Systems (Windows, macOS, iOS, Android)
  • Web Browsers (Chrome, Firefox, Safari, Edge)
  • Applications (Word processors, email clients, social media platforms)

How to Adjust Text Size:

  • Windows: Settings > Accessibility > Text size (slider to increase/decrease)
  • macOS: System Settings > Displays > Text size (or use the “Zoom” feature)
  • iOS: Settings > Display & Brightness > Text Size (or enable “Larger Text” in Accessibility)
  • Android: Settings > Accessibility > Font size (or “Display size” for overall scaling)
  • Web Browsers: Ctrl/Cmd + “+” to zoom in, Ctrl/Cmd + “-” to zoom out

2. Display Scaling (Zoom)

Display scaling enlarges not just text but all on-screen elements, including icons, menus, and images. This is particularly useful for users with severe low vision.

How to Adjust Display Scaling:

  • Windows: Settings > System > Display > Scale (choose a percentage)
  • macOS: System Settings > Displays > Resolution (select “Scaled” for larger text)
  • iOS/Android: Settings > Accessibility > Zoom (enable and use gestures to zoom)

3. High Contrast Mode

High contrast mode changes the color scheme to make text and UI elements stand out more clearly. This is beneficial for users with color blindness or light sensitivity.

How to Enable High Contrast:

  • Windows: Settings > Accessibility > Contrast themes (select “High Contrast”)
  • macOS: System Settings > Accessibility > Display > Increase contrast
  • iOS/Android: Settings > Accessibility > Display & Text Size > Increase Contrast

4. Color and Theme Customization

Some users benefit from dark mode, inverted colors, or custom color filters to reduce glare and improve readability.

How to Adjust Colors:

  • Windows: Settings > Personalization > Colors (choose dark/light mode)
  • macOS: System Settings > Appearance (select dark/light mode)
  • iOS/Android: Settings > Display > Dark mode (or “Color inversion” in Accessibility)

5. Bold Text and Font Adjustments

Bold text can enhance readability for some users, while others may prefer specific fonts designed for accessibility (e.g., OpenDyslexic).

How to Enable Bold Text:

  • iOS: Settings > Display & Brightness > Bold Text
  • Android: Settings > Accessibility > Text and display > Bold text
  • macOS: System Settings > Accessibility > Display > Bold text

6. Reduce Motion and Animations

Flashing or moving elements can be distracting or even harmful to users with vestibular disorders. Reducing motion improves usability.

How to Reduce Motion:

  • Windows: Settings > Accessibility > Visual effects > Animation effects
  • macOS: System Settings > Accessibility > Display > Reduce motion
  • iOS/Android: Settings > Accessibility > Motion > Reduce motion

Best Practices for Developers and Designers

While users can adjust their own settings, developers and designers should ensure their content is inherently accessible. Here are key best practices:

1. Use Relative Units (em, rem, %) Instead of Pixels (px)

Fixed pixel sizes prevent text from scaling properly. Using relative units ensures text resizes based on user preferences.

Example:
“`css
/ Avoid /
p { font-size: 16px; }

/ Prefer /
p { font-size: 1rem; } / Scales with user settings /
“`

2. Ensure Sufficient Color Contrast

Text should have a minimum contrast ratio of 4.5:1 for normal text and 3:1 for large text (WCAG guidelines). Tools like WebAIM Contrast Checker can help verify compliance.

3. Avoid Fixed-Width Layouts

Fixed-width designs can cause text to overflow or become unreadable when scaled. Use flexible layouts that adapt to different screen sizes.

4. Provide Text Alternatives for Images

Screen readers rely on alt text to describe images. Always include descriptive alt text for meaningful images.

5. Test with Accessibility Tools

Use built-in accessibility checkers (e.g., Windows Narrator, macOS VoiceOver, or browser extensions like axe) to test readability and usability.

6. Support Dynamic Text Resizing

Ensure that text reflows properly when users adjust their system or browser settings. Avoid text truncation or overlapping elements.
